Learn moreEveryday support is one thing; caring for someone with complex health needs, advancing dementia or a life-limiting illness is another. Specialist care asks more of a provider: more training, more clinical oversight and more sensitivity. This is where our specialist services come in.
Each specialist stream is led by experienced clinicians and delivered by carers who have completed additional training for that area. Care plans are developed with your treating doctors and specialists so everyone is working from the same page.
Whatever brings you here, the goal is the same: the highest standard of care delivered where people are most comfortable, in their own home.
